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- import java.awt.Color;
- import java.awt.Graphics;
- import java.awt.Graphics2D;
- import java.awt.Rectangle;
- import org.rsbot.event.events.ServerMessageEvent;
- import org.rsbot.event.listeners.PaintListener;
- import org.rsbot.event.listeners.ServerMessageListener;
- import org.rsbot.script.Script;
- import org.rsbot.script.ScriptManifest;
- import org.rsbot.script.wrappers.RSComponent;
- @ScriptManifest(authors = { "FNK" }, name = "TI", keywords = "Dev,Path,Maker,fnk", version = 0.1, description = "<html>\n"
- + "<body style='font-family: Calibri; background-color: black; color:yellow; padding: 0px; text-align: center;'>"
- + "<h2>"
- + "TI"
- + "</h2>"
- )
- public class FNKTi extends Script implements ServerMessageListener , PaintListener {
- int day;
- Rectangle dayBox;
- @Override
- public int loop() {
- // TODO Auto-generated method stub
- if (interfaces.getComponent(204, 29).isValid()) {
- interfaces.getComponent(204,29).doClick();
- sleep(1300,1600);
- int r = random (0,25);
- int i = 0;
- while(i < r) {
- i++;
- interfaces.getComponent(204,87).getComponent(5).doClick();
- }
- interfaces.getComponent(204, 86).getComponent(1).doAction("Select");
- sleep(1300,1600);
- interfaces.getComponent(204,45).doClick();
- sleep(1300,1600);
- r = random (0,10);
- i = 0;
- while(i < r) {
- i++;
- interfaces.getComponent(204,99).getComponent(5).doClick();
- }
- interfaces.getComponent(204, 98).getComponent(1).doAction("Select");
- sleep(1300,1600);
- interfaces.getComponent(204,61).doClick();
- sleep(1300,1600);
- r = random (15,55);
- i = 0;
- while(i < r) {
- i++;
- interfaces.getComponent(204,111).getComponent(5).doClick();
- }
- interfaces.getComponent(204, 110).getComponent(1).doAction("Select");
- sleep(1300,1600);
- interfaces.getComponent(204, 18).doAction("Submit");
- sleep(1300,1600);
- }
- return 0;
- }
- @Override
- public boolean onStart() {
- day = random(0,30);
- return true;
- }
- @Override
- public void onRepaint(Graphics g1) {
- // DEBUGGIN lulz
- // Graphics2D g = (Graphics2D)g1;
- // // TODO Auto-generated method stub
- // Rectangle r = interfaces.getComponent(204, 86).getArea();
- // dayBox = new Rectangle(r.x - 5,r.y - 5,r.width + 15,r.height + 15);
- // g.draw(interfaces.getComponent(204, 86).getComponent(day).getArea());
- // g.setColor(new Color(255,255,255,155));
- // g.draw(dayBox);
- // g.setColor(new Color(255,255,0,155));
- // g.draw(interfaces.getComponent(204, 86).getComponent(0).getArea());
- }
- @Override
- public void serverMessageRecieved(ServerMessageEvent e) {
- // TODO Auto-generated method stub
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ement